California Governor Gavin Newsom expressed gratitude for Mexican President Claudia Sheinbaum's support as Mexican firefighters are sent to assist in battling the Los Angeles wildfires. Newsom stated that the Mexican firefighters will join over 10,000 personnel already deployed.
